Rev. Gerardo James de Jesus was born and raised in New York's East Harlem. His Catholic home set the foundation for his love for spirituality and symbols through his loving parents, and justice advocacy, from his brothers. Pastor Jerry attended a Christian College in New York where he majored in History, and subsequently, he obtained his M.Div at Fuller Theological Seminary in Pasadena and his Ph.D from the School of Theology at Claremont, Claremont, California.

Sensing the call to ministry, Rev. de Jesus was ordained with the American Baptist Churches USA and planted a church in one of the more troubled urban areas in Los Angeles. Pastor Jerry, or "DJ" as he's fondly called by his congregation, helped many African-American and Latino families turn from gang related lifestyles by advocating for counseling and positive diversion programs. He advised city officials in addressing the aftermath of the LA riots, and during the U.S. sponsored war in El Salvador, was involved in the sanctuary movement. His travels through Central America and residing in Israel/Palestine for a time, added to his own theological and psycho-social formation. It was this sort of engagement that provoked him to ask deeper questions about the roots of deviance, crime, the lack of psychiatric care amongst the poor, and its relation to structural sin. His passion for social justice is accompanied by his astonishment of how avoided this prophetic theme is among current threads of Pastoral theology and leadership. Pastor Jerry is a strong proponent of creating a contextual theology that reflects a people's social reality, and seeks avenues to partner with community agencies to empower the marginalized.

Rev. de Jesus earned his Ph.D in Theology and Personality at the prestigious School of Theology at Claremont, Claremont, California. As a member of the American Association of Pastoral Counselors, his therapeutic approach is from within the Jungian analytic tradition, specifically, Pastor Jerry utilizes symbols and stories in the biblical narratives as a way to resonate with the human experience. His clinical training is broad. In addition to working in the LA school district as a psychotherapist, he trained at the Loma Linda University Behavioral Medicine Center in both adolescent and adult care. Published in various professional academic journals, he speaks nationally weaving theology, psychology and sociology with urban ministry. He enjoys writing poetry, Afro-Caribbean music and jazz, loves to dance salsa, cooking, and is a film connoisseur. He indulges in political rhetoric and trains in the martial arts. Pastor Jerry's leadership, along with a loving committed congregation, is bringing revival to First Baptist Church of Philadelphia. Their desire to build a fully inclusive worshipful community with a passion for justice is unfolding in this historic building. Pastor Jerry is the proud father of Marisol de Jesus, an aspiring actor in Los Angeles, California.
